昨天从master分支上编译了emacs,发现在打开org文件时,默认展开了所有的headline。去年从master分支编译的emacs上就没有这个问题。用了 recentf ,打开文件后,只展开当前行的headline,折叠了出当前行以外的所有headline。
昨天编译的emacs org mode version:9.4.4
去年编译的emacs org mode version:9.3
从variable里面找了一圈,发现 org-startup-folded 的默认值变了,设置后ok了。
;; v9.4.4 changed org-startup-folded from t to showeverything
(setq org-startup-folded t)
每回org mode一升级,总有各种惊喜在等着。